CVE-2022-24312: Schneider Electric IGSS IGSSdataServer Directory Traversal Remote Code Execution Vulnerability

A CWE-22: Improper Limitation of a Pathname to a Restricted Directory vulnerability exists that could cause modification of an existing file by adding at end of file or create a new file in the context of the Data Server potentially leading to remote code execution when an attacker sends a specially crafted message. Affected Product: Interactive Graphical SCADA System Data Server (V15.0.0.22020 and prior)

This vulnerability all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code on affected installations of Schneider Electric IGSS. Authentication is not required to exploit this vulnerability. The specific flaw exists within the IGSSDataServer process, which listens on TCP port 12401 by default. The issue results from the lack of proper validation of a user-supplied path prior to using it in file operations. An attacker can leverage this vulnerability to execute code in the context of the current user.

What is the severity of CVE-2022-24312?

The severity of CVE-2022-24312 is critical with a CVSS score of 9.8.
